From 7fba4e0df1768703ce657d8bf8200472c2dd825f Mon Sep 17 00:00:00 2001 From: David Kalnischkies Date: Fri, 17 Nov 2017 00:46:34 +0100 Subject: allow multivalue fields in deb822 sources to be folded The documentation said "spaces", but there is no real reason to be so strict and only allow spaces to separate values as that only leads to very long lines if e.g. multiple URIs are specified which are again hard to deal with from a user PoV which the deb822 format is supposed to avoid. It also deals with multiple consecutive spaces and strange things like tabs users will surely end up using in the real world. The old behviour on encountering folded lines is the generation of URIs which end up containing all these whitespace characters which tends to mess really bad with output and further processing.
